Product Description

Now that people are starting to see that karting is the perfect training ground for professional racers of all stripes—as well as a not-so-expensive alternative to full-scale road racing and oval track racing—it’s become the fastest-growing motorsport in the U.S. and the world. 

For the novice confronted with a bewildering array of choices—kart types and classes, road racing, sprint track racing, oval racing—this book offers answers.

The best single resource on kart racing, Karting will teach you the ins and outs of the sport, from choosing a class and kart to selecting safety equipment to performing maintenance and mastering racing techniques that will get you up to speed on the track.

About the Author
    

Memo Gidley is an accomplished racecar driver having competed in CART, including podium finishes at Houston, Laguna Seca and Cleveland. Currently Memo is the driver of the Air Force Reserve/Make-a-wish Daytona Prototype with Findlay Motorsports and the lead test driver for Trackmagic. He has 2 championships to his credit. 
Jeff Grist is shifter kart enthusiast and first time author. Mr. Grist has put his 15 years of brand marketing and corporate communications experience into this new project. Currently, Jeff is President and CEO of PromoSpyder Inc., and Oakville, ON based Internet software development company he founded in 2000.

Great book for beginners about kart set-up.5
As someone who has been involved in go kart racing for over 25 years I disagree with the first review of this book. Book has some good info about the most important part of kart racing, which is kart chassis set-up, not the driver. In my opinion kart racing is about 10% motor, 10% driver and 80% chassis set-up, which includes the proper tires. If you get a kart handling right it is a breeze to drive it.
The book does have a section on driving as well as sections on motor choice, the history of karting, safety, kart tuning and more. For a beginner wanting to know about all aspects of kart racing, this book is as good as any and much better than most.
There are other books on the market that cover just the driving aspects of karting, if that is what you're looking for.

Rubbish!, Full of false information.1
The books is FULL of false information, it has alot of mistakes in it.
If you drive like this book teaches you, you will probably end up dead last. For example. this book teaches you to go on throttle on the straight, while in reality you should be on the throttle before the apex.
It even has mistakes in very simple things like aluminium, or magnesium wheels. It claims that aluminium wheels offer better cooling, while in reality it is the exact opposite.
